Customs Court orders physical remand of protocol officer of Punjab governor

LAHORE: A Special Court of Customs, Taxation and Anti-Smuggling has ordered a two-day physical remand of Rana Akhtar, who was allegedly involved in smuggling of alcohol and mobile phones, at the Lahore Airport.

Protocol officer of Punjab Governer Rana Muhammad Akhtar was arrested by customs officials at Allama Iqbal Airport when he was trying to clear his friend Naeem Saddiqi through green channel. The Customs Court granted the two-day physical remand of the accused. Court handed him over to the investigation team of the customs for further investigations.

According to airport officials, Naeem Sadiqi was coming from Abu Dhabi and Protocol Officer Rana Akhtar introduced him before Customs officials as guest of the governor. He was trying to clear him through Green Channel which is used only for VIPs. Custom staff checked two bags of Naeem Sadiqi and recovered 130 mobile phones of different models worth Rs 3 million and 10 bottles of alcohol.
